Comprehending Foggy Glass
Foggy Glass Condensation Repair happens when condensation forms in between the layers of double or triple-pane windows. This can be a discouraging problem, indicating that the seals of the window have actually failed, allowing moisture to permeate. Here are some typical reasons for foggy glass:
| Cause | Description |
|---|---|
| Failed Double Glazing Seals | The most typical reason; seals break down due to age or wear. |
| Humidity | High humidity levels can result in condensation forming on glass. |
| Temperature Differences | Rapid modifications in temperature level can result in moisture accumulation. |
| Poor Installation | Improperly set up windows might not fit well, resulting in air leaks. |

Cost Consideration
The cost of repairing or changing foggy glass can differ extensively based on the methods selected and the degree of the damage. Here's a breakdown of estimated costs for the most typical options:
| Repair Method | Approximated Cost |
|---|---|
| Do It Yourself Desiccant Packs | ₤ 10 - ₤ 50 |
| DIY Hairdryer Method | Free (air drying) |
| Professional Seal Replacement | 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per window |
| Professional Glass Replacement | ₤ 200 - ₤ 600 per window |

FAQ
Q1: Is foggy glass always a sign of an issue?
A1: Not constantly. Some condensation can occur due to temperature changes or humidity but prolonged fogging indicates a seal failure.
Q2: Can I clean the inside of the double glass panes myself?
A2: Attempting to tidy in between the panes can cause more damage. It's advised to seek professional assistance.
Q3: How long can I wait to resolve foggy windows?
A3: Address issues as quickly as possible. Postponing can lead to more damage, mold growth, and higher repair expenses.
